We had one decent Spring on off the Bedfords, lost it at back of boat. Motored over to Jurasic Park for some flounder. Dbl Header right off the bat, 70,45 and a chicken to finish off the day. Cold and Sloppy water! A few nice crab in the mix of a pile of females.
 
Got out off Possession and trap shack around 10:30 for about five hours. One shaker, 2 released coho, 2 keeper coho, 1 spring, 5 no stick strikes. No lure colour or flasher or depth was a winner. 30, 45, 80 ft
 
Got out today with a hatchery buddy and his family and had a great day. Boated 4 springs up to 22lbs and 2 hatchery coho. We must of had hatchery karma, the 4 springs we boated were all hatchery as well. It was a bit windy, but fishable. We lost some and lots of short biters.

Out today the weather was much better and fishing for us was not as good as the day before. A lot of short bites and then gone. A lot more coho around today, we got 3 hatchery coho and another hatchery spring around 22lbs. It is just great to get out there and fish. :)
